hai..., my wife is now 23 weeks pregnant(due date August 4). I'm planning to send her to India for delivery. Itz a 7 hours flight journy from here. Her doc advised to send as early as possible. But, upto which month she can travel and what r the precautions that should be taken? please advice me in this regard... thank you...

Subject:  It's safe at this moment



Dear Indhusrinivas
She can travel until she is 28 weeks pregnant.
Later many airlines will not let her travel without any proper permission document from her care provider.
Many aircrafts have safe airpressure maintained and not much to worry thus.
She can keep walking and place her legs not flexed, not hanging rather in forward way (putting below front chair). She can drink plenty of liquid and empty bladder as frequent as she can.

This is the safest time for her to travel in air. Once she is 6.5 months then it's difficult.

Your Dr. will provide lot more information on what to and what not to do while in aircraft.
